Ever wondered how today's youth leaders manage their mental health amid civic unrest and a global pandemic? In this episode of Take Sanctuary, host Rondell Anderson sits down with the dynamic team from Crew Talk. These young leaders aren't just educating their peers on police reform and voter registration; they're also navigating the complexities of maintaining joy and well-being in challenging times.

The conversation touches on the far-reaching impact of COVID-19 on mental health, the crucial role of community support, and practical stress management techniques. You'll hear firsthand accounts of how these leaders balance their responsibilities while prioritizing self-care, meditation, and healthy relationships.
